NEW YORK--(BUSINESS WIRE)--American Express® (NYSE: AXP), the leading small business Card issuer in the U.S.3, today introduced its new Business Checking account designed for small and mid-sized (SME) businesses. This fully digital Business Checking account offers a secure, high-yield, and low fee digital banking experience with a competitive APY of 1.1% on balances up to $500,0002. The checking account connects with existing American Express Credit Cards and comes with a Business Debit Card, the first to be issued in the U.S. by American Express.

“We built the new American Express Business Checking from the ground up because businesses told us they want more from their existing checking account. It’s a customer first, full-service digital business checking account that makes cash management easy, processes a range of payment types and earns high-yield interest on balances up to $500,000. Plus, customers will soon be able to earn and redeem Membership Rewards® points,” said Dean Henry, Executive Vice President of Global Commercial Services at American Express. “This is business checking with the best of American Express – security, service and rewards they can invest back into their business.”

In early 2022, Business Checking customers will be able to earn Membership Rewards® points and redeem them for deposits into their Business Checking account4.

The announcement further expands American Express’ small business offerings within and beyond the Card, building on its acquisition of Kabbage, a FinTech providing small business cash flow solutions.

U.S. small and mid-sized businesses can now apply for the new Business Checking account in as little as 10 minutes and, if approved, receive all the initial features listed below:

  • Welcome Bonus: New Business Checking customers will earn a $300 deposit as a welcome bonus1.
  • Competitive APY: Benefit from high-yield APY of 1.1% on balances up to $500,0002.
  • No Monthly fees: Enjoy $0 monthly maintenance fee and no minimum balance requirement.
  • ATM Access via Moneypass: American Express has also partnered with MoneyPass® to offer a network of 37,000 fee-free ATMs to Business Checking customers for ATM cash withdrawals and balance inquiries.
  • Supports multiple transaction types: Access a full suite of payment options to receive and transfer funds including Debit Card, Bill Pay, ACH, Wire transfers and Check.
  • Connected Membership Features: View your existing American Express Cards and your Business Checking account all in one place. Starting in 2022, Business Checking customers will be able to earn Membership Rewards points and redeem them for deposits into their Business Checking account4.
  • Fast onboarding process: Apply and get a decision in as little as 10 minutes – all without needing to step foot into a bank branch.
  • Simple and intuitive app functionality: Manage your account via a full-feature, one-stop iOS app, including mobile check deposit capability.
  • View-based access: Provide members on your team with access to view your Business Checking account. Additional role-based functionalities to come in 2022.
  • Trusted customer service: Access to 24/7 support and American Express specialists, just a call or click away.
